Summary
Health Canada Inspectors regularly conduct onsite inspections of vaping manufacturers to verify industry compliance with the Tobacco and Vaping Products Act (TVPA) and the Canada Consumer Product Safety Act (CCPSA).
Inspections involve visits by designated federal inspectors to brick-and-mortar manufacturer locations to assess vaping products and related promotional material. Inspections may also include the collection of vaping product samples for laboratory analysis.
The reports provide information on the results of inspection(s) conducted during a specified period and are not updated to take into account additional compliance activities which may have occurred outside of the specified period. Observed non-compliances and related enforcement actions listed in the report were determined by Health Canada as a result of the inspection or subsequent product analysis and are limited to the location or product(s)/promotion(s) inspected.

Lexicon
The following terms may be used in Vaping Product Enforcement Reports and are outlined for your convenience.
Enforcement Action(s): Action(s) taken by an Inspector to address the non-compliance or to bring the product(s) or activity(ies) into compliance with the Tobacco and Vaping Products Act (TVPA) and/or the Canada Consumer Product Safety Act (CCPSA) (e.g. warning letter, seizure, recall, stop sale, and/or prosecution).
- Seizure (TVPA): An enforcement action for controlling non-compliance during an inspection. Items seized may remain onsite or may be removed from the establishment. Vaping product seizures are reported in units, which may include devices (e.g., tanks, pens) and/or liquids (e.g., pods, bottles, cartridges), etc.
- Warning Letter/Warning (TVPA): An enforcement action for notifying the regulated party of the observed non-compliance(s), which may also include the Department's expectations for bringing a product/promotion into compliance, an opportunity for the party to address Health Canada's concerns, as well as a timeframe for response.
- Voluntary recall (CCPSA): Action by the establishment to notify the public about the hazard(s) associated with a product. A recall may include instructions to return, obtain product correction or dispose of the affected products.
- Order (CCPSA): A written notice, issued under section 31 and/or 32 of the CCPSA, ordering a person to recall their product and/or take measures (such as stop sale) to address non-compliance. Contravention of an order can lead to administrative monetary penalties or criminal prosecution.
Inspection: An activity to assess compliance with the law and, where non-compliance is observed, to initiate action(s) to require the regulated party to comply with the law.
Onsite inspection: Inspectors visit a brick-and-mortar location to conduct an inspection of vaping products, which may include the collection of samples for further analysis. An initial inspection may be followed by additional inspections, including to conduct enforcement actions to address non-compliance observed at a previous inspection.
Lab analysis: Off-site Health Canada laboratory analysis of vaping product liquids and/or devices.
Observed Non-Compliance(s): One or more contravention(s) of the TVPA and/or the CCPSA as identified by a Health Canada Inspector.
April 2023 – March 2024
During this period, 80 onsite inspections were conducted at vaping manufacturers, and 318 vaping product samples were collected for laboratory analysis. Of the 80 onsite inspections, 49% identified non-compliance with vaping product labelling regulations, and 53% of vaping product samples analysed in the laboratory were deemed non-compliant with nicotine concentration requirements.
As a result, Health Canada seized a total of 412,214 non-compliant vaping products. Further details on the observed non-compliance(s) and enforcement actions taken for each of these establishments are listed in the table.
